Equivocal
Equivocal adjective - Giving good reason for being doubted, questioned, or challenged.
Inconsistent and equivocal are semantically related. In some cases you can use "Inconsistent" instead an adjective "Equivocal".
Inconsistent
Inconsistent adjective - Not being in agreement or harmony.
Equivocal and inconsistent are semantically related. Sometimes you can use "Equivocal" instead an adjective "Inconsistent".
